Frequently Asked Questions about the Open House and
Camper Calls
Do you hold a camp Open House where my daughter can come meet her unit
leaders? No, we don't. We have a period the Sunday before camp
when you can come visit camp. We call it a "Do-It-Yourself"
Camp Tour.
It's a "the camp
directors are there running around crazy trying to set up for Monday, but you
can drop by" event. Using the camp map and your unit assignment e-mail a girl and her parents can
take a self-guided tour of camp. We'll be in the camp
headquarters (Old Lodge) setting things up. Please don't be
offended if our conversation with you is short -- we are working hard to
be ready Monday morning at 7:45am when the first bus rolls!
Will my daughter's unit leader call us before camp begins? No. We
rely on our parents to read the information on our web site and if they have
questions, contact the camp directors.
Think about how
long it would take to call and talk to 28 sets of parents right before camp
begins! If your daughter has a special
need and you'd like to talk to the unit leader in advance, please get in touch
with the directors -- they'll be happy to connect you with the unit leaders.
Why isn't our unit leader's home phone number included in the unit
assignment letter? We jealousy guard our volunteers' free time!
We'd like you to direct all questions to the camp directors. They can
answer 99.9% of the questions that come in. If direct contact between the
parent and the unit leader is needed, they'll set it up.
